Skip to content

aseefahmed/Modernize-ASP.NET-Web-Apps-with-Azure-App-Service

 
 

Repository files navigation

Modernize ASP.NET Web Apps with Azure App Service [Video]

This is the code repository for Modernize ASP.NET Web Apps with Azure App Service [Video], published by Packt. It contains all the supporting project files necessary to work through the video course from start to finish.

About the Video Course

Do you want to transform and modernize your legacy applications for the cloud? Azure App Service lets you quickly build, refactor, deploy, and scale enterprise-grade web apps running on any platform, without having to manage the infrastructure. You will take a typical legacy ASP.NET web application and transform it into a modern application with ASP.NET Core and Azure App Service as the main drivers of the change. By the end of this course, you will have the skills to use Azure App Service to refactor, modernize, deploy, and highly scale your legacy applications.

What You Will Learn

  • What Azure App Service is and what it does
  • Provision App Service, configure it, and deploy your applications on it
  • Modernize your application using the microservice, serverless, and container approach
  • Use powerful App Service features for scalability, high availability, security, network connectivity, or business continuity
  • Automate and industrialize your provisioning and deployment
  • Test, scale, and secure your application on Azure infrastructures

Instructions and Navigation

Assumed Knowledge

To fully benefit from the coverage included in this course, you will need:
Prior knowledge of C#, ASP.NET, and ASP.NET Core web development is assumed.

Technical Requirements

This course has the following software requirements:
The target resources are in the Microsoft Azure cloud, so the essential system requirements are minimal for students taking the course. Microsoft Azure resources are not free but trial accounts are available that will include enough resources to complete this course (less some more expensive experiences, like those related to App Service Environments and premium services).

Hardware Requirements

For successful completion of this course, students will require the computer systems with at least the following:

· OS: Windows 10, Windows Server 2012 R2 or 2016 are highly recommended; Windows 7: possible, but with limitations on Docker side

· RAM: 8 GB

· CPU: 4CPU

· Storage: 15GB free space for software, code and scripts

The computer may be a physical machine with Hyper-V, or a virtual machine (in Microsoft Azure, for example) supporting nested virtualization

Software Requirements

· Visual Studio 2017 Community Edition (minimum)

· .NET Framework 4; ASP.NET MVC 3

· .NET Core 2.1; ASP.NET Core 2.1

· Azure RM (Resource Manager) PowerShell Module

· Docker CE

· Git

Software Subscription Requirements

· Microsoft Azure: Owner or contributor role on an Azure subscription or in a resource group

Related Products

About

Modernize ASP.NET Web Apps with Azure App Service [video], published by Packt

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• C# 66.0%
  • JavaScript 23.3%
  • HTML 6.0%
  • CSS 4.7%